| 內容簡介: |
|
《全国本科院校英语类公共选修课系列教材:英语演讲艺术(英文版)》内容相当丰富,全面介绍了修辞定义、修辞的详细历史、著名的演说家演讲和修辞格的样本。《全国本科院校英语类公共选修课系列教材:英语演讲艺术(英文版)》的内容与《全国本科院校英语类公共选修课系列教材:英语演讲艺术(英文版)》的标题相比,两者反映了一个一致的主题。《全国本科院校英语类公共选修课系列教材:英语演讲艺术(英文版)》在介绍修辞演讲的样本上可能有点偏差,但读者可能会从中找到一个正式的、说明全面的相关的演讲样本。
